TORQUE: 475 ftlbs @5150 RPM
HORSEPOWER: 570 @ 6800 RPM
CAMSHAFT: Custom Pavtek Solid Roller
CYLINDER HEADS: Full port YT -9 Alloy heads
COMPRESSION RATIO: approx 11:1
This wicked stroker combo is very impressive due to its huge torque & horsepower. This combo has a tuff idle & for racing requires the use of a 5000+ high stall converter.
